Warmuth Surname Meaning

German: from a personal name composed of the ancient Germanic elements war ‘protect’ + mut ‘desire spirit’.

Where is the Warmuth family from?

You can see how Warmuth families moved over time by selecting different census years. The Warmuth family name was found in the USA, the UK, and Canada between 1880 and 1920. The most Warmuth families were found in USA in 1920. In 1891 there were 2 Warmuth families living in London. This was about 67% of all the recorded Warmuth's in United Kingdom. London had the highest population of Warmuth families in 1891.

What did your Warmuth ancestors do for a living?

In 1940, Laborer and Maid were the top reported jobs for men and women in the USA named Warmuth. 31% of Warmuth men worked as a Laborer and 38% of Warmuth women worked as a Maid. Some less common occupations for Americans named Warmuth were Clerk and Housekeeper.

What is the average Warmuth lifespan?

Between 1950 and 2004, in the United States, Warmuth life expectancy was at its lowest point in 1950, and highest in 1997. The average life expectancy for Warmuth in 1950 was 52, and 68 in 2004.
